Popular Vocational Training Programs in Romania


Romania provides a diverse selection of courses designed to match workforce requirements. Among the most sought-after options are hospitality courses in Romania, which continue to attract students due to strong job prospects.

Chef training programs are highly popular, covering culinary skills, kitchen management, and food safety practices. Such training equips students for positions in restaurants, hotels, and international hospitality sectors. Similarly, pastry chef certification is ideal for those interested in baking and dessert creation, offering specialised training in confectionery skills.

Bartender training programs are also in demand, providing knowledge of mixology, customer service, and bar management. These skills are essential in the thriving European hospitality sector. In addition, waiter and waitress certification courses focus on service excellence, communication, and dining etiquette, opening doors to supervisory roles in the food and beverage industry.

Beyond hospitality, technical training programs such as pest control technician courses offer stable career opportunities. Such courses cover safety protocols, environmental guidelines, and advanced techniques for various sectors.

Eligibility Criteria and Admission Flexibility


A key advantage of vocational training in Romania is its adaptable eligibility requirements. Unlike traditional academic programs, these courses prioritise skill development over academic performance.

Generally, a basic 10th pass qualification is sufficient, making these courses open to more applicants. A flexible age bracket allows participation from both fresh applicants and those changing careers. Furthermore, study gaps are often allowed, benefiting those with breaks in their academic journey.

Another important feature is the absence of mandatory English proficiency exams. Basic communication skills are sufficient to begin training, making the application process simpler and more inclusive.
